Scroll of the Planes (Major Artifact)

Aura overwhelming conjuration; CL 23rd; Slot none; Price —; Weight 3 lbs.

DESCRIPTION

This innocuous-looking scrap is nothing less than the physical manifestation of a man-made demiplane. To open the gate, one must unfurl the scroll and speak the name of the plane. Upon activation, all creatures within 50 feet with line of effect to the scroll must make a DC 40 Reflex save. Those who fail are sucked into the scroll and bodily transported to the demiplane. At the same instant creatures enter the plane, any being that previously entered the plane involuntarily may choose to depart, being expelled from the scroll back to the Material Plane. Once inside the demiplane, escape can prove difficult, requiring those trapped within to wait for others to enter, for the casting of a spell similar to plane shift, or for the discovery of one of the foundations of the plane’s reality, all of which transport the subjects back to the Material Plane to a point within 10 feet of the scroll.

DESTRUCTION

Containing even a small group of chaotic beings such as azatas, proteans, or demons will gradually cause the plane to unravel, while a larger group or a more powerful chaotic entity can rend the demiplane to shreds in moments.
